Weather Comparison
Side-by-side weather comparison for October
| Metric | Rio de Janeiro | Buenos Aires | Better |
|---|---|---|---|
| Average HighHigher is warmer | 28°C (82°F)▲ | 20°C (68°F) | Rio de Janeiro |
| Average LowHigher is milder | 20°C (68°F)▲ | 13°C (55°F) | Rio de Janeiro |
| Rain DaysFewer is drier | 14 days | 10 days▲ | Buenos Aires |
| PrecipitationLess is drier | 115 mm▲ | 119 mm | Rio de Janeiro |
| Sunshine HoursMore is sunnier | 9h/day | 10h/day▲ | Buenos Aires |
| HumidityLower is more comfortable | 78% | 70%▲ | Buenos Aires |
| UV IndexLower is safer | 6 | 6 | Tie |
| Wind SpeedCalmer is better | 13 km/h▲ | 24 km/h | Rio de Janeiro |
Based on sunshine hours, rain days, comfortable temperatures, and humidity levels, Buenos Aires edges ahead as the better destination in October. Buenos Aires offers 10 hours of daily sunshine with only 10 rain days, while Rio de Janeiro sees 9 sunshine hours and 14 rain days.
Rio de Janeiro sits in the comfortable travel range at 28°C. Buenos Aires is also comfortable at 20°C.
For travelers who prioritize dry weather, Buenos Aires is the stronger choice in October. Buenos Aires receives 1 more hour of sunshine per day, which matters for sightseeing and outdoor activities.
Rio de Janeiro reaches an average high of 28°C (82°F) and drops to 20°C (68°F) at night during October. The daily temperature range is 8°C, meaning moderate variation throughout the day.
Buenos Aires averages 20°C (68°F) for the high and 13°C (55°F) for the low, with a daily range of 7°C. There is a notable 8°C gap between the two cities, so expect a very different feel.
Both cities are in the Southern Hemisphere, so they share the same seasonal pattern in October.
Rio de Janeiro receives approximately 115 mm of rainfall across 14 rain days during October. You can expect rain roughly every other day.
Buenos Aires sees 119 mm over 10 rain days. That makes Buenos Aires the drier option by 4 rain days and 4 mm of total precipitation.
Humidity also differs: Rio de Janeiro averages 78% while Buenos Aires sits at 70%. Rio de Janeiro will feel muggier, especially at higher temperatures.

The table below shows average high temperatures and rain days for every month. October is highlighted for quick reference.
| Month | Rio de Janeiro | Buenos Aires | ||
|---|---|---|---|---|
| High | Rain | High | Rain | |
| Jan | 31°C | 20d | 28°C | 7d |
| Feb | 31°C | 17d | 27°C | 8d |
| Mar | 30°C | 21d | 25°C | 8d |
| Apr | 28°C | 14d | 21°C | 8d |
| May | 26°C | 11d | 17°C | 7d |
| Jun | 25°C | 7d | 14°C | 7d |
| Jul | 25°C | 7d | 13°C | 7d |
| Aug | 26°C | 8d | 16°C | 7d |
| Sep | 27°C | 11d | 17°C | 7d |
| Oct | 28°C | 14d | 20°C | 10d |
| Nov | 28°C | 19d | 24°C | 8d |
| Dec | 30°C | 20d | 27°C | 8d |
